Tom Dillmann and Jeremy Clarke gave Inter Europol Competition the victory in the IMSA Chevrolet Grand Prix, held at Canadian Tire Motorsport Park. The duo in the Oreca number 43 started from pole, Dillmann passed Alex Quinn just after the first third of the race, and a final pit stop executed in 34.269 seconds helped stretch the gap to the CrowdStrike Racing by APR Oreca 04, shared by Quinn and George Kurtz. Dane Cameron and PJ Hyett, in the AO Racing Oreca 99, finished third after starting from the back due to a splitter height infringement detected in qualifying.
Clarke had broken the Mosport LMP2 record with a 1m07.904s to take pole. The race was interrupted early with two caution flags. John Farano lost the Tower Motorsports Oreca 8 at Turn 3 and left oil on the track. Shortly after, Tobi Lutke went off at Turn 8 in the TDS Racing Oreca 11. Kurtz used that second caution to stay out and take the lead before most LMP2 cars pitted. Bryan Herta Autosport gambled on extending the first stint with Misha Goikhberg at the wheel of the Oreca 52, but Ricky Taylor took over with a full stop needed 42 minutes from the end and finished fourth, nearly fifty seconds behind the leader. Quinn moved to the front when Goikhberg pitted, though Dillmann passed him with 1 hour and 14 minutes remaining. That was the last time Inter Europol gave up the lead.
The victory makes Inter Europol the fourth different team to win in the four LMP2 races held this season. The squad arrived in Canada fourth in the standings with 900 points and is closing in on the group now led by CrowdStrike Racing. United Autosports, which was second in the championship before this round, lost pace when Mikkel Jensen crashed at Turn 8 in the Oreca 2 with 1 hour and 16 minutes to go. The team received several drive‑through penalties for working on the car without having returned to the garage.
In GTD PRO, Vasser Sullivan Racing scored its second consecutive victory with the Lexus RC F GT3 number 14 of Jack Hawksworth and Ben Barnicoat. Barnicoat arrived at the final pit window with the pace to fight for the lead, and a short fuel stop returned him to the front over the AO Racing Porsche 911 driven by Nick Tandy and Harry King. Neil Verhagen and Connor De Phillippi brought the Paul Miller Racing BMW M4 home in third, a result that keeps the team atop the GTD PRO standings, where they arrived with a 60‑point lead over the Corvette number 3.
The two Pratt Miller factory Corvettes finished no better than fourth and ninth, with Tommy Milner and Nicky Catsburg as the best‑placed Chevrolet drivers on a weekend where the manufacturer entered five cars across the two GT classes.
IMSA returns on the weekend of July 30 to August 2 for the Motul SportsCar Endurance Grand Prix at Road America, where all four classes will once again share the track.
